Why Electrofusion Welding Matters in Italy
Italy’s aging urban pipelines and expanding rural irrigation systems demand reliable, leak-free connections. Electrofusion welding delivers consistent joints with minimal excavation and excellent resistance to soil movement, seismic stress, and thermal cycling — factors relevant for both northern alpine zones and southern Mediterranean climates.
Applications Relevant to Italian Projects
- Municipal water networks: Long service life and corrosion resistance make electrofusion ideal for potable water distribution.
- Gas distribution upgrades: Safe, certified joints for low- and medium-pressure systems in urban and suburban areas.
- Irrigation and agribusiness: Robust fittings for farms across Lazio, Veneto and Sicily where downtime must be minimized.
- Industrial pipelines: Chemical and process lines requiring controlled, repeatable welds.

Key Features to Look For
When spec’ing electrofusion welders for Italian projects, prioritize machines with:
- Automated cycle control: Built-in programs reduce operator variability and ensure repeatable heat profiles.
- Clear user interface in multiple languages: Italian-language prompts and icons speed training and reduce errors.
- CE compliance and traceability: Welding logs and printable reports help meet local regulatory and procurement requirements.
- Rugged design for on-site conditions: IP-rated enclosures and reliable power handling for remote worksites.

Installation, Quality Control and Documentation
Best practice includes pre-weld inspection of pipe surfaces, correct insertion depth for fittings, and post-weld pressure testing. Use welders with logging to create certification records for municipal or private clients. For projects requiring bilingual documentation, confirm the machine’s software and printouts support Italian and English outputs.
